Galway Wool

Conor O’Brien Design is one of Ireland’s very first brands to be using pure Irish wool from the native Galway sheep, based on a small farm in Ballinasloe, Co. Galway, Ireland.

Blatnaid Gallagher runs an Organic & Social Farm in East Galway near the Historical Village of Aughrim. Blatnaid is passionate about Irish Heritage; running a pedigree flock of Galways in her beautiful idyll in the west of Ireland.

Conor has always dreamt of using pure Irish wool in his apparel design, and now the dream has finally become a reality. Working with Blatnaid, Conor has produced one of the first products using Galway wool, the Galway Gilet, and continues to work towards producing more contemporary fashion in the native Irish fibre.
